Understanding Different Types of Headaches

When it comes to headaches, it’s important to understand that not all headaches are created equal. As a chiropractor, I want to share insights on the different types of headaches and how natural healing methods, including chiropractic care, can help you find relief.

Tension headaches are quite common and often feel like a tight band around your head. These can be triggered by stress, poor posture, or muscle tension in the neck and shoulders. Regular chiropractic adjustments can help relieve tension in your spine and muscles, promoting better posture and reducing the frequency of these headaches.

Migraines, on the other hand, are characterized by intense throbbing pain, often accompanied by sensitivity to light and nausea. They can last for hours or even days. While chiropractic care may not eliminate migraines completely for everyone, many patients report a reduction in frequency and severity after receiving spinal adjustments and learning relaxation techniques.

Cluster headaches, though less common, are extremely painful and typically occur in cycles, often waking you from sleep. While these headaches require specialized attention, chiropractic care can assist in managing the pain and discomfort by addressing any underlying spinal issues that may contribute to the problem.

Sinus headaches, caused by sinus inflammation, often come with facial pain and pressure. Chiropractic adjustments can help improve drainage and reduce pressure in the sinus cavities, providing relief from discomfort.

Identifying Triggers for Your Headaches

Identifying the triggers for your headaches can be a game changer in managing your pain and enhancing your overall wellness. By recognizing specific factors that contribute to your headaches, you can take proactive steps to reduce their frequency and intensity. Common headaches triggers often include stress, certain foods, and environmental changes. One effective method to identify these triggers is by keeping a headache diary. This simple tool allows you to track when your headaches occur and what activities or conditions were present before they started.

As a chiropractor, I believe in the power of natural healing and holistic health. Understanding your headache triggers is just one part of achieving optimal health. Here are some common headache triggers to be aware of:

Trigger Type Examples
Dietary Chocolate, caffeine, alcohol
Environmental Bright lights, strong smells
Lifestyle Lack of sleep, dehydration
Emotional Stress, anxiety

Sleep Quality Improvement

As a local chiropractor, I want to share how quality sleep can play a vital role in preventing headaches and promoting overall wellness. By improving your sleep habits, you can significantly reduce the occurrence of headaches and enhance your health.

First, establish a consistent sleep schedule. Go to bed and wake up at the same time each day, even on weekends. This routine helps regulate your body’s internal clock, promoting deeper and more restorative sleep.

Next, create a relaxing bedtime routine. Engage in calming activities, such as reading or gentle stretching, to signal to your body that it’s time to wind down. This can also help alleviate tension that may contribute to headaches.

Make your bedroom a sanctuary for sleep. Keep it dark, quiet, and cool to create an environment conducive to restful slumber. Consider using blackout curtains or a white noise machine if necessary.

It’s also important to limit screen time before bed. The blue light emitted from devices can interfere with melatonin production, making it harder to fall asleep. Instead, consider reading a book or practicing mindfulness to help you relax.

Additionally, be mindful of your evening intake. Avoid caffeine and heavy meals close to bedtime, as these can disrupt your sleep quality. Opt for lighter snacks if you’re hungry.

Dietary Considerations and Their Impact

When it comes to managing headaches, your diet can greatly influence your overall health and well-being. As a chiropractor, I want to emphasize the importance of natural healing methods, and your dietary choices play a key role in this process. Certain foods may trigger headaches, while others can help alleviate them. By being mindful of what you eat, you can support your body’s natural ability to heal and maintain balance.

Here’s a handy reference table to help you identify common dietary triggers and healthier alternatives:

Trigger Foods Alternatives Notes
Aged cheeses Fresh mozzarella Aged cheeses can contain tyramine, which may lead to headaches. Fresh options are more benign.
Processed meats Fresh lean meats Choose fresh cuts without additives that may trigger discomfort.
Caffeinated beverages Herbal teas Caffeine can have mixed effects; exploring herbal options can be soothing.
Chocolate Fruit While chocolate can be tempting, limiting its intake can help avoid triggers. Fresh fruit is a great substitute!
Alcohol Non-alcoholic drinks Alcohol can lead to dehydration, which is often a headache trigger. Opt for hydrating alternatives.

Herbal Remedies and Solutions

Headaches can be a real pain, but there are natural ways to alleviate those symptoms that can complement your chiropractic care. While chiropractic adjustments can help address underlying spinal issues that may contribute to headaches, incorporating herbal remedies can further enhance your overall wellness.

Herbs like feverfew and butterbur are known for their anti-inflammatory properties, which can be beneficial in easing headache discomfort. Drinking peppermint tea can also provide soothing relief; its menthol content helps relax your muscles and promotes better circulation. Ginger tea is another great option, especially if you experience nausea along with your headaches.

If you’re looking for topical solutions, essential oils such as lavender or eucalyptus can be very effective. Just remember to dilute them with a carrier oil and apply them gently to your temples.
